Re: Importing .ova file error
Failed to open virtual machine located in C:/Users/cbtec/VirtualBox VMs/Windows7/Windows7.vbox.
A differencing image of snapshot {029b4439-2a66-4cff-aa0a-b9518df974a6} could not be found. Could not find an open hard disk with UUID {d9366393-edd0-4274-b437-f72fa547b57d}.
Result Code: E_FAIL (0x80004005)
Component: SnapshotMachine
Interface: IMachine {5047460a-265d-4538-b23e-ddba5fb84976}
Callee: IVirtualBox {d0a0163f-e254-4e5b-a1f2-011cf991c38d}
Just had to get the host machine connected to get better data to you. Trying to communicate once removed was not working.

Re: Importing .ova file error
It appears that one of the disk files in the snapshot chain for the working guest did not get copied to the new guest. Or a glitch happened in the copy.
It could also be possible that the original working guest was a linked clone to another guest on that PC.
Please zip and post the working old guest's .vbox file.
